In all day chiseling and demolition applications, 14.5 amps, 9.6 ft lbs of impact energy (EPTA), and 18.3 lbs. of torque provide the most productive operation possible.

When working for long periods of time, active vibration control in the hammer mechanism and the grip area ensures the greatest possible comfort for the user.

The constant response circuitry keeps the speed constant under load and provides overload protection.

The articulating auxiliary handle provides maximum comfort and control by allowing the user to maintain the best possible working posture.

The Vario-Lock positioning system rotates and locks the chisel into 12 different positions as it is rotated.

The Bosch DH712VC SDS-max Demolition Hammer, which delivers 14.5 amps and 9.6 ft.-lbs. of impact energy to the jobsite, confirms Bosch’s position as the best in its class. Because it weighs only 18.4 lbs, it is 20 percent lighter than its predecessor, which helps to reduce stress on the body during long-term applications. The addition of a longer air cushion in the hammer mechanism, as well as a decoupled main handle and an anti-vibration side handle, further reduces the amount of stress placed on the user over time. The SDS-max platform enables tool-free bit changes, automatic bit locking, and the fastest possible impact energy transfer rate, among other features. Using the variable speed dial and the auto lock-on switch, you can gain greater control over drilling and chiseling applications. The vario-lock function, which rotates and locks the chisel into 12 different positions, allows you to optimize your working angles even further. A carrying case is included with the DH712VC.
